A Masterpiece

There was once a great sculptor, who used to make beautiful sculptures and each piece which he made turned out to be a masterpiece. One day he brought many stones out of which he wanted to make beautiful sculptures. These stones which had come to the campus observed the beautiful sculptures and gasped at the beauty of the sculptures. One of the stones enquired with the sculptures "how did you become so very beautiful?". The sculpture replied, "my dear friend, just be patient, you will know in a short time". After a day or so the sculptor came and started with his job. He started hitting and chisseling and that made the stones groan in pain. Some of the stones which couldn't bear with the pain and didn't have the patience, started retaliating. In the process the stones broke to pieces and the sculptor had to throw them away.

But the stone which waited patiently and allowed itself to undergo the pain, slowly started to gain some shape. The stone allowed the sculptor to do his job, which led the stone to become a beautiful master piece . On seeing, one of their friend, become a master piece, the stones which had retaliated and were thrown off, felt sorry for not having the patience to withstand the pain they had to undergo and resulted in being thrown off.

Like the story above we are like the stones and life is like the sculptor. The hitting by the sculptor is the problems or situation or circumstances that we are put into in life. If we accept and learn from what life teaches us than we are deemed to become a masterpiece, otherwise we are inviting suffering. If we allow the Lord to bring out the potential that is deep within us than we become a masterpiece.
Are we going to allow the Lord to work on us or not is our choice
